About
This course provides an opportunity for learners to apply the Agile and Scrum skills learned throughout all prior courses in the IBM IT Scrum Master Professional Certificate program. We encourage learners to complete all courses in the program before beginning this capstone course. You will be provided a real-world scenario and have an opportunity to complete numerous hands-on activities. We provide templates and instructional guidance to allow you to develop a portfolio of artifacts you can use to show your expertise and readiness for higher levels of Scrum Master responsibilities.Modules

Auto Summary
The Scrum Master Capstone course, offered by Coursera, is designed for advanced learners in IT & Computer Science. It allows participants to apply Agile and Scrum skills through real-world scenarios and hands-on activities. This expert-level course, part of the IBM IT Scrum Master Professional Certificate program, lasts 840 minutes and includes starter subscription options. Ideal for those aiming to showcase their expertise and readiness for advanced Scrum Master roles.
